EFAIRA Domain III

AI Specifics

The deepest evaluation domain. Model lineage, grounding, drift, fallback, confidence scoring, self-improvement, and self-healing. The seven AI-specific points that close the gap between proposal claims and operational reality. GAO-26-107859 identified these exact concerns as agencies' top AI acquisition risks.

11

Model lineage and data provenance

Origin of the underlying models. Training data composition. License compliance for federal use. Supply chain transparency end to end. GAO-26-107859 cites vendor training data quality as a top federal AI acquisition concern.

12

Hallucination posture and grounding

How the system handles cases where it does not know the answer. Whether outputs are grounded, sourced, and verifiable against authority.

13

Drift detection and human-in-the-loop

Whether the system detects its own degradation over time. Where human-in-the-loop checkpoints exist and how they trigger. GAO-26-107859 cites model performance degradation as a top federal AI acquisition risk.

14

Fallback and failure-mode design

What happens when the AI is wrong, slow, or unavailable. Whether mission-critical workflows degrade gracefully or stop.

15

Confidence scoring and uncertainty quantification

Does every AI output carry a confidence score or uncertainty interval? Can evaluators tell when the system is sure versus guessing? Confidence transparency is the single largest gap between consumer AI and federal-grade AI.

16

Self-improvement and documented update plans

Does the system get better with use, or does it plateau? Is there a documented model refresh cadence, capability evolution roadmap, and patch discipline? Federal sustainment depends on knowing how the system evolves over the contract period.

17

Self-healing and resilience design

Does the system detect its own degradation and route around it automatically, or does failure cascade to operations before a human catches it? Production-grade resilience separates federal-ready systems from demos that survive only happy paths.
